Re: Bug#320779: ocaml :cannot upgrade



On Mon, Aug 01, 2005 at 04:31:12PM +0200, Stefano Zacchiroli wrote:
> On Mon, Aug 01, 2005 at 02:53:43PM +0200, Sven Luther wrote:
> > ocaml-md5sum is i guess a part of ocaml-base or ocaml-nox, and it seems
> > strange that you are having the old version of ocaml-nox installed.
> 
> ocaml-md5sums is part of ocaml-base-nox, and ocaml depends on ocaml-base
> (= 3.08.3-5) which in turns depend on ocaml-base-nox-3.08.3.
> 
> Here there can be a problem since ocaml-base-nox is not a versione
> dependency and thus is possible than ocaml-base-nox got not upgraded to
> the version containing ocaml-md5sums. Erwan, which version of
> ocaml-base-nox have you installed?
> 
> Sven, do you agree on adding the dependency from ocaml directly to
> ocaml-base-nox (>= 3.08.3-5)? This should fix the problem.

In addition to the normal ocaml-base-nox-3.08.3, yes. And for any package that
uses ocaml-md5sum.

We can drop this dependency on the next rebuild.
